Understanding the Shimano CS-6700 Cassette

The Shimano CS-6700 [paid link] is designed for 10-speed road bikes and features an optimized gear combination for efficient power transfer. It is compatible with Shimano Hyperglide (HG) freehub bodies and offers precise shifting performance when paired with a compatible chain and derailleur system.

Key Features of the CS-6700 Cassette

  • 10-speed compatibility – Works with Shimano 10-speed road groupsets.
  • Hyperglide (HG) technology – Ensures smooth and quick shifting.
  • Lightweight design – Alloy spider construction reduces weight.
  • Multiple gear ratios – Available in various configurations to suit different riding styles.

How to Install the Shimano CS-6700 Cassette

Step 1: Preparing the Freehub Body

Before installing the CS-6700 cassette, ensure the freehub body is clean and free of debris. If necessary, wipe it down with a clean rag and apply a light layer of grease to prevent corrosion.

Step 2: Positioning the Cassette on the Freehub

  1. Align the smallest cog with the corresponding notches on the freehub body.
  2. Slide each cog onto the freehub, ensuring they fit snugly.
  3. If your cassette comes with spacers, install them as indicated in the Shimano manual.

Step 3: Securing the Lockring

  1. Thread the cassette lockring onto the freehub by hand to prevent cross-threading.
  2. Use the cassette lockring tool [paid link] and a wrench to tighten the lockring securely.
  3. Torque the lockring to 40Nm, as recommended by Shimano.

Adjusting the Cassette for Optimal Performance

Checking the Derailleur Alignment

After installing the CS-6700 cassette, check the derailleur hanger for alignment. A misaligned derailleur can cause poor shifting and uneven wear.

Fine-Tuning Indexing and Shifting

  1. Shift through all gears to ensure smooth transitions.
  2. If shifting feels sluggish, adjust the barrel adjuster on the rear derailleur.
  3. For precise shifting, fine-tune the high and low limit screws on the derailleur.

Routine Maintenance for the Shimano CS-6700 Cassette

Proper maintenance extends the lifespan of your cassette and improves drivetrain efficiency.

Cleaning the Cassette

  1. Remove the rear wheel and take off the cassette using the lockring tool [paid link].
  2. Clean each cog using a degreaser and a brush.
  3. Wipe dry and reassemble the cassette following the installation steps.

Lubricating the Drivetrain

  • Apply chain lubricant sparingly to the chain, avoiding direct application to the cassette.
  • Excess lubricant should be wiped off to prevent dirt buildup.

Troubleshooting Common Shimano CS-6700 Cassette Issues

Slipping Gears

  • Ensure the cassette lockring is properly tightened.
  • Check for chain wear; a worn chain can cause skipping.
  • Verify derailleur alignment and cable tension.

Noisy Shifting

  • Clean and lubricate the cassette and chain.
  • Adjust derailleur limit screws and indexing.

Uneven Wear on Cogs

  • Rotate the chain regularly to prevent premature cassette wear.
  • Avoid cross-chaining, which can stress specific cogs.
